BASTAD, Sweden, July 13 (UPI) -- Former champions David Ferrer and Nicolas Almagro stayed on course Friday for a meeting in the title match with quarterfinal victories at the Swedish Open.
Ferrer fought off Tommy Robredo 6-3, 4-6, 6-0 and Almagro survived an even tougher match with Daniel Gimeno-Traver 7-6 (7-5), 4-6, 6-3.

Ferrer, seeded No. 1 here this year, won the title in 2007 with a victory over Almagro, the second seed. Almagro captured the event in 2010.
The quarterfinal opponent for Ferrer will be sixth-seed Grigor Dimitrov, who ousted No. 3 seed Albert Ramos 7-6 (7-1), 6-3.
Jan Hajek will take on Almagro after defeating Jurgen Zopp 6-3, 4-6, 6-3.
